Carbon Free has been capturing carbon dioxide since before carbon capture was cool. Since 2016, the company has been capturing flue gas from a San Antonio cement plant, turning 50,000 metric tons of carbon dioxide into baking soda annually. The so-called SkyMine produces three other valuable chemicals, including chlorine, for San Antonio's water system and last year earned more than $40 million in profits from the $150 million plant. Despite their hard-earned profits after years of perfecting their process, Carbon Free executives say they have a brand new plan. Because, as any innovator will tell you, doing something hard often teaches you to do the same thing more easily, a vital axiom to remember as carbon capture turns into a multi-trillion dollar global industry. “There are a lot of other carbon capture technologies that do different things,” Carbon Free CEO Martin Keighley told me. “But they don't do what we do.” Our patents do not overlap or interfere with what they do. We're operating in a pure white space.” Most climate scientists agree that to avoid the worst impacts of climate change, we need to capture carbon emissions, an area known as carbon capture, utilization and sequestration, or CCUS. Some companies capture carbon for other purposes, such as making cement or jet fuel, although these sometimes re-release the carbon.
